Summary:"Understanding Strategic Analysis is a concise and practical guide for organisational strategic analysis, strategy development, decision-making and implementation. The book takes the reader step-by-step through the background to strategic management and the process of developing a new strategy. It considers how to assess the strategic capabilities and context of the organisation, how to identify and choose between the various strategic options, and how to successfully implement the change in strategy. Mini-case studies and reflective questions provide stimulus for class discussion, whilst chapter objectives and summaries structure and reinforce learning. The final chapter sets out a complete worked example to illustrate the process as a whole. Refreshing and concise, this text provides valuable and practical reading for postgraduate, MBA and Executive Education students of Strategic Management, as well as practicing managers in organisations of all sizes. Online resources include a short Instructor's Manual, chapter-by-chapter PowerPoint slides and a test bank of exam questions"--
